늦은 프로그래밍 이야기
7주차 WIL 본문
이번 일주일간 했던 일
- 알고리즘 문제풀이 2주간의 10문제를 모두 풀어보았다.
2022.12.12 - [내일배움캠프/TIL, WIL] - 221212 TIL (알고리즘, Spring)
221212 TIL (알고리즘, Spring)
TIL 오늘 배운 내용 정리 알고리즘 - 프로그래머스 OX퀴즈 https://github.com/jk891113/java-algorithm/blob/main/src/main/java/oxquiz/Solution.java GitHub - jk891113/java-algorithm Contribute to jk891113/java-algorithm development by creatin
jk891113.tistory.com
2022.12.13 - [내일배움캠프/TIL, WIL] - 221213 TIL (알고리즘, Spring 숙련)
221213 TIL (알고리즘, Spring 숙련)
TIL 오늘 배운 내용 정리 알고리즘 - 문자열 내 마음대로 정렬하기 compareTo() 함수에 대해 알게 되었다. https://github.com/jk891113/java-algorithm/blob/main/src/main/java/sortstringasmymind/Solution.java GitHub - jk891113/java
jk891113.tistory.com
- 스프링 숙련 강의를 모두 듣고 숙련 강의 개인 과제를 진행하였다.
2022.12.14 - [내일배움캠프/TIL, WIL] - 221214 TIL (스프링 숙련)
221214 TIL (스프링 숙련)
TIL 오늘 배운 내용 정리 Spring - MVC에 대해 조금 더 공부하고 부족한 내용을 보충하였다. 2022.12.07 - [내일배움캠프/Spring] - Spring MVC Spring MVC MVC - Model View Controller - 소프트웨어 공학에서 사용되는 아
jk891113.tistory.com
- 후발대 특강을 들으며 자바 기초문법 중 부족했던 부분을 채우고 알지 못했던 문법들도 배우게 되었다.
2022.12.16 - [내일배움캠프/TIL, WIL] - 221215 TIL (스프링 과제, 후발대 자바 문법)
221215 TIL (스프링 과제, 후발대 자바 문법)
TIL 오늘 배운 내용 정리 Spring - 스프링 숙련 강의 개인 과제를 진행하였다. - 기존에 진행했던 과제에 회원가입, 로그인, 토큰을 받아와서 게시글 작성, 수정, 삭제하는 기능을 추가하였다. https://
jk891113.tistory.com
2022.12.16 - [내일배움캠프/TIL, WIL] - 221216 TIL
221216 TIL
TIL 오늘 배운 내용 정리 Spring - 스프링 숙련 강의 개인 과제 하는 도중 발생한 UnsatisfiedDependencyException을 혼자 힘으로 해결해 보았다. 2022.12.16 - [내일배움캠프/Spring] - UnsatisfiedDependencyException 에러
jk891113.tistory.com
배운점 & 느낀점
- 스프링으로 숙련 강의를 진행하며 기능이 하나하나 점점 구현되면서 웹 사이트로 볼 수는 없지만, Postman으로 기능들이 작동하는 것을 확인하는 것이 재밌었고, 블로그 게시글에 필요한 기능들을 구현하면서 나만의 개인프로젝트를 온전히 내 아이디어와 생각으로 설계하고 구현해보고 싶다는 생각이 들었다.
- 후발대 특강을 들으며 자바에 대해 아직도 많이 부족하다는 것을 느꼈고, 조금이라도 알게 되었다고 자만하지 말고 내가 알고 있는 것보다 훨씬 방대한 내용들을 내가 모르고 있다는 생각을 하며 항상 겸손한 자세로 배워야 한다는 생각을 했고, 자바의 기본 문법들을 조금 더 알아야 자바로 알고리즘을 풀거나 프로그래밍을 하기 수월할 것 같다는 생각을 했다.
- 주어진 알고리즘 문제를 모두 마치고, 내가 혼자 온전히 풀 수 있는 문제는 몇개 없었고, 대부분 문법들을 찾아보았다. 그리고 자바로 알고리즘을 작성한 코드보다 파이썬으로 작성한 코드가 훨씬 짧았고, 고려해야 할 사항들도 적다는 것을 알게 되었다. 시간이 된다면 파이썬과 자바 모두로 알고리즘을 풀어보고 파이썬의 문법들도 공부해야 할 것 같다.
- 오류가 발생했을 때 그 동안은 바로 검색해보고 해결했었는데, 특강에서 오류를 바로 검색해보지 말고 혼자 조금의 시간을 들여서라도 해결해 보려는 시도를 해보라고 해서 혼자 오류를 해결해 보았고 매우 값진 경험과 자신감이 생긴 것 같다. 앞으로도 오류가 발생하면 무조건 검색해서 찾아보기 보다는 혼자 조금이라도 생각해보며 해결하려고 노력해 보아야겠다.
앞으로의 계획
- 스프링 강의를 심화까지 끝마치고 개인 프로젝트를 진행하려 노력하고 시도해 보며 그동안 배웠던 기능들을 온전히 구현할 수 있게 단련해야 할 것이다.
- 이번 한 주간 제일 많은 질문을 했던 것 같고, 얻어간 것도 많은 것 같아서 매일 하루 하나씩 궁금한 것들을 혼자 생각해보고 안되면 넘어가지 말고 질문을 하는 습관을 가져야겠다.
- 커리큘럼의 1/3이 넘어간 시점인데 아직 자세한 이론들을 알지 못하고 그저 기능들만 강의시간에 했었던 코드들을 보며 구현할 수 있는 수준이라 이론들을 조금 더 정리하고 공부해서 익숙해져야 할 것이다.
'내일배움캠프 > TIL, WIL' 카테고리의 다른 글
| 221220 TIL (@OrderBy) (0) | 2022.12.21 |
|---|---|
| 221219 TIL (알고리즘, 개인과제) (0) | 2022.12.20 |
| 221216 TIL (0) | 2022.12.16 |
| 221215 TIL (스프링 과제, 후발대 자바 문법) (0) | 2022.12.16 |
| 221214 TIL (스프링 숙련) (0) | 2022.12.14 |